varasm: Fix ICE with -fsyntax-only [PR99035]
My FE change from 2 years ago uses TREE_ASM_WRITTEN in -fsyntax-only mode more aggressively to avoid "expanding" functions multiple times. With -fsyntax-only nothing is really expanded, so I think it is acceptable to adjust the assert and allow declare_weak at any time, with -fsyntax-only we know it is during parsing only anyway. 2021-02-10 Jakub Jelinek <jakub@redhat.com> PR c++/99035 * varasm.c (declare_weak): For -fsyntax-only, allow even TREE_ASM_WRITTEN function decls. * g++.dg/ext/weak6.C: New test.
